I have a student who is severly allergic to wheat so she can only have non-gluten foods. She is also allergic to eggs. Can you use an egg replacer in this recipe?
@Sonorite I haven't tried baking the cinnamon rolls without egg, so I can't predict how it would turn out, but i've had luck with Ener-G egg replacer in other baking ventures. Alternatively, you could try whisking together 1 TBSP ground flax seed and 3 TBSP water, which is the equivalent of 1 whole egg (because this recipe calls for 3 eggs, just triple that amount). It's worth a try! -Kel
